Saving the data on the SD card
When the SD card is full or to prevent the data from being deleted, use the supplied software
(HD Writer Ver1.0E for SD1) to copy the data on the SD card to the hard disk of the computer.

ª What you can do with HD Writer
[Copy to PC]
You can copy motion picture data and still picture data on an SD card to the hard disk of the computer.
[Write data to media]
You can copy motion picture data from the hard disk of the computer to an SD card or a DVD disc.
[Copy between media]
You can copy motion picture data from an SD card to a DVD disc or from a DVD disc to an SD card.
[Easy editing]
You can easily edit (split, merge, delete etc.) motion picture data that was copied to the hard disk of the
computer.

Important note
Do not insert a disc created with the supplied HD Writer Ver1.0E for SD1 in a device that does
not support the AVCHD format. It may no longer be possible to eject it. Also, the disc cannot
be played back on devices that do not support the AVCHD format.
ª The SD Media Storage (USA only)
The SD Media Storage (VW-PT2: optional) is convenient if you are on the move.
It is an extremely compact, lightweight and easy to carry HDD (hard disk).
≥If you insert an SD card with recorded motion pictures and still pictures in the SD
Media Storage, the data can easily be saved to the SD Media Storage by
pressing the copy button only.
≥You can save all the data from approximately ten 4 GB cards (one 4 GB card is
supplied) to its 40 GB HDD capacity.
